Appeal and reapply simultaneously

Post by JayMehr » Thu Jun 06, 2019 2:02 am

Hi all,
My wife's visa was refused & I have the right to appeal. But the appeal route takes about 1 year to get the decision. So, I'm thinking about appealing the decision and at the same time reapply for a spouse visa. is this possible & best route to go? Also, I am the only one ( no family member) living in the UK & just found out that I have kidney cancer. I will need surgery & have no one to take care of me. is there any way to the expdite appeal process? My wife got a refusal letter on May 23, 2019. Refusal reasons were...
1. As per ECO, we have provided decree nisi but not decree absolute ( i was previously married n got divorced)
2. financial requirement even though I clearly meet the requirement of 18600. the excuse was payment was calculated based on cash deposit, not payslip. I do get paid in cash, the difference was less than 500 even with cash calculation. on top of that ECO claim, there was one page missing in bank statements provided.
any help suggestion is greatly appreciated since I'm under the gun for the timeline to appeal

Re: Appeal and reapply simultaneously

Post by TODMATT » Thu Jun 06, 2019 12:15 pm

I will strongly recommend you to reapply and addressed all the points of the REFUSALS as the guidance is clear that if you have been previously married before then you will need to submit the absolute decree not pre divorce decree nisi. Regarding the financial requirement, If you're paid in cash then it must be deposited and matches your pay slips each month without any differences.

I have seen people appeal and reapply at the same time but FTT will only consider evidenced submitted at the time of the appeal so it is better to reapply.
